Don't buy cheap knockoff parts off of ebay. They, in general, are made with very poor quality, fitment, etc.
If you're looking for cheap parts, look in the marketplace section and buy some used parts.

yeah, my teg is lowered 2in and it rides fine and looks good. I bought it that way, and yes, its on cheapo ebay springs. To be honest i dont think they are that bad at all, the most annoying thing about them is that during winter they squeek. I would never buy another pair but if you really dont care and just want cheap parts just go for it.
i think you can fix that squeeking issue buy putting/spraying some chain wax (you can get it at a motorcycle place) on the coils that touch each other.
it's an old fix from back in my Jetta days.
